python 怎么把dataframe表格转成excel输出
时间: 2024-02-03 17:02:52 浏览: 30
您可以使用pandas库中的`to_excel()`函数将DataFrame转换为Excel文件并输出。
首先,确保您已经安装了pandas库。如果没有安装,可以使用以下命令安装:
```python
pip install pandas
```
然后,您可以使用以下代码将DataFrame转换为Excel文件:
```python
import pandas as pd
# 创建一个DataFrame示例
data = {'Name': ['Tom', 'Nick', 'John'],
'Age': [28, 32, 25],
'Salary': [5000, 6000, 4500]}
df = pd.DataFrame(data)
# 将DataFrame写入Excel文件
df.to_excel('output.xlsx', index=False)
```
在上面的代码中,我们首先创建了一个示例DataFrame,然后使用`to_excel()`函数将DataFrame写入名为"output.xlsx"的Excel文件中。通过设置`index=False`,我们可以避免将索引列写入Excel文件中。
执行完上述代码后,您将在当前工作目录中找到一个名为"output.xlsx"的Excel文件,其中包含DataFrame的内容。
请注意,您可以根据需要自定义输出的Excel文件名和路径。
相关问题
将python的dataframe输出为excel表格
可以使用 pandas 库中的 to_excel() 方法将 Python 的 DataFrame 输出为 Excel 表格。具体代码如下:
```python
import pandas as pd
# 创建一个 DataFrame
df = pd.DataFrame({'姓名': ['张三', '李四', '王五'], '年龄': [18, 20, 22], '性别': ['男', '女', '男']})
# 将 DataFrame 输出为 Excel 表格
df.to_excel('output.xlsx', index=False)
```
其中,to_excel() 方法的第一个参数为输出的文件名,第二个参数 index=False 表示不输出行索引。
python如何把DataFrame数据生成excel表格
你可以使用pandas库中的to_excel方法将DataFrame数据保存为Excel表格。具体步骤如下:
1. 导入pandas库:```
import pandas as pd
```
2. 读取DataFrame数据:假设你的DataFrame数据保存在变量data中,可以使用如下代码读取:```
df = pd.DataFrame(data)
```
3. 将DataFrame数据保存为Excel表格:使用to_excel方法将数据保存为Excel表格,具体代码如下:```
df.to_excel('filename.xlsx', index=False)
```其中,filename是你要保存的Excel文件名,index=False表示不要将DataFrame的索引保存到Excel表格中。
注意:如果你的DataFrame数据中包含中文字符,可能会出现编码问题,需要指定Excel文件的编码格式(如:'utf-8')。